Understanding Lockouts
A lockout takes place when an individual is not able to access to their home due to numerous reasons, including:
Misplaced Keys: The most common factor for a lockout, frequently occurring when keys are left behind or lost during hectic days.Broken Keys: Keys can break within the lock, leaving users unable to turn the lock or protect their home.Lock Malfunctions: Sometimes, shifts in the weather condition, wear and tear, or mechanical failures can trigger locks to breakdown, avoiding gain access to.Steps to Take During a Lockout
If you discover yourself locked out of your house, follow these actions to securely gain back access:
1. Stay Calm and Assess the SituationMake sure Safety: First, guarantee your environments are safe. If it is dark or feels unsafe, think about looking for a safe area.Look For Open Windows or Alternate Entrances: Sometimes, a window or back door might be left opened.2. Try To Find Spare KeysAsk Neighbors or Friends: If you have actually shared spare keys with trusted neighbors or buddies, connect to them for assistance.Talk To Family Members: If you live with household, they might have a spare key accessible.3. Think About DIY Options
If you are comfortable and it's safe to do so, you can attempt a couple of DIY techniques, such as:
Using a Credit Card: This technique works on spring bolt locks. Slide the card between the frame and the bolt while applying pressure to unlock.Use a Wire Hanger: For older door knobs, a straightened wire wall mount might be able to open the door by manipulating the latch.4. When browsing for a locksmith, think about the following criteria:
Certification and License: Ensure the locksmith is certified and accredited to operate in your area.Experience: Look for established locksmiths with a solid reputation in lockout circumstances.Evaluations and References: Check online evaluations or request recommendations to evaluate client satisfaction.Schedule: It's essential to work with a locksmith who is offered for emergency services.Avoidance Tips to Avoid Future LockoutsInstall Smart Locks: Consider wise locks that provide keyless entry techniques, such as codes, fingerprinting, or smart device access.Secure Spare Keys: Create a secured location for a spare key accessible only by trusted individuals.Regular Maintenance: Regularly check and keep your locks to avoid malfunctions.Key Tracking Devices: Use smart keychains or tracking gadgets to keep tabs on where your keys are at perpetuity.Frequently Asked Questions About House Lockouts
